      Not really so far as I understand it. “Bipolar swings” are more commonly on a week-month timescale.

        • They are similar, but BPD usually relates to how you think about other people, along with extreme highs and lows. The biggest difference: Bipolar is almost like being on a schedule with your manic-depressiveness, while BPD mood swings are brought on by external influences. What we see in the green text is classic BPD relationship thoughts. You are either madly in love, or you absolutely hate them. There’s no in-between.
